Who We Are:
This role is part of the Global CSS VA Capability Hub and focuses on supporting both the VA Real Estate and Workplace Business Partners with daily tasks, along with provisioning cross-functional support. At Accenture, the VA Real Estate and Workplace team is primarily dedicated to discovering, analyzing, and properly managing real property leases associated with Accenture's acquisitions. This includes evaluating retained locations for compliance with Accenture's Operational, Environmental, Life Safety, and Security standards, as well as determining the appropriate assessment and disposition (retain or exit) of acquired corporate function roles.
The CSS Global VA REWP Specialist role is a global position that involves supporting the VA Real Estate and Workplace Business Partners with acquisition management, operational and admin tasks throughout the entire deal lifecycle (from Due Diligence through Post-Merger Integration). It also includes supporting the successful implementation of Accenture processes and tools in
retained locations and supporting the provision of resources for acquired employees relocating to existing Accenture offices.
